asked the Taoiseach if he will state the amount of foreign wheat imported this season, and the countries of origin of such imports.
Ceisteanna—Questions. Oral Answers. - Wheat Imports.
5.
On the assumption that by "this season" the Deputy means the period from the commencement of the current cereal year on 1st September, 1958, I propose, with the permission of the Ceann Comhairle, to circulate in the Official Report a statement showing the quantity of unmilled wheat, except seeds for sowing, imported in the months September-December, 1958, distinguishing country of origin.
Following is the statement:—
AMOUNT of unmilled wheat (except seeds for sowing) imported in the months September-December, 1958.
County of Origin |
Quantity |
cwt. |
|
Great Britain |
25,143 |
United States of America |
293,703 |
Canada |
1,324,002 |
Argentina |
667,077 |
Australia |
269,146 |
Total |
2,579,071 |
